Transaction 7a3043faba56915f653fb78cbccedd78f6f8c8703e6d5184b1c7fc52dee404a9

1 Input
2 Outputs
  • 7a3043faba56915f653fb78cbccedd78f6f8c8703e6d5184b1c7fc52dee404a9:0
  • value  1128246
    address  35pQp8ZTiuRUFzoqumJ4u64CyCZxMSKr5d
  • 7a3043faba56915f653fb78cbccedd78f6f8c8703e6d5184b1c7fc52dee404a9:1
  • value  24190371
    address  bc1qw8wrek2m7nlqldll66ajnwr9mh64syvkt67zlu